Toxiciteit: halothane<br />

• reductieve metabolieten: type I<br />

• meer bij leverischemie (halothane reduces liver blood<br />

flow)<br />

• immunologisch mechanisme: type II: acyl hali<strong>de</strong><br />

intermediate breakdown molecule binds to liver cells, this<br />

complex is recognized by immunocompetent cells<br />

Toxiciteit: enflurane<br />

• cytochroom P 450 mediated : difluoromethoxydifluoroacetaat,<br />

inorganic fluori<strong>de</strong><br />

• nefrotoxiciteit (tubuluscel beschadiging met polyure<br />

nierinsufficiëntie) indien F > 50 µM/L ( which is never<br />

reached ) / not to be used in renal insufficiency ?<br />

• MAC-uur: langdurige anesthesies<br />

• Resistant to <strong>de</strong>gradation by absorbent
